How to create a two dimensional (2D) array and initialize the array with specific number in TypeScript

1 Answer

0 votes
const rows:number = 3;
const cols:number = 4;
const arr: number[][] = new Array(rows).fill(new Array(cols).fill(-1));
 
console.log(arr);
 
 
 
 
/*
run:
 
[[-1, -1, -1, -1], [-1, -1, -1, -1], [-1, -1, -1, -1]] 

*/
